Key Compliance Strategies for iGaming Operators

In the ever-evolving landscape of iGaming, operators must prioritize adherence to gaming regulations to maintain their licenses and avoid penalties. A robust compliance strategy not only ensures legal adherence but also fosters trust among players. One effective approach is to implement a thorough risk assessment process that identifies potential vulnerabilities in operations and addresses them proactively.

Additionally, establishing accountability frameworks is crucial. This involves creating a clear organizational structure where roles and responsibilities for compliance are well defined. For instance, appointing a compliance officer can significantly enhance operational compliance and ensure that all staff are aware of industry standards.

Another key strategy is to embrace transparency measures. This includes providing clear information about gaming operations, responsible gaming practices, and customer rights. By being open about their processes, operators can not only meet legal standards but also build a loyal customer base.
